Output 94f8b87251780ab21bb147c2441b47079ae9fb9ea8f88fa9228c6e263765852e:1

value
25390221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e51d0ff737dfdbeb482f2c739d060a72c28965e0 OP_EQUAL
address
3NaTUm7yS1xNVLkLwSeZbqJX2sRH6re5TJ
transaction
94f8b87251780ab21bb147c2441b47079ae9fb9ea8f88fa9228c6e263765852e
spent
true